About Mainwara

Mainwara is a rural settlement in Lalitpur, Lalitpur, Uttar Pradesh. It has a population of 2,984 in about 540 households (avg size: 5.53). Approximate literacy: 44.3%.

Population of Mainwara

Population (Total)2,984
Male1,574
Female1,410
Children (0–6 years)601
Households540
Literate persons1,322
Illiterate persons1,662
Total workers1,487
Sex ratio (♀ per 1000 ♂)896
Literacy (approx.)44.3%
SC population769
ST population417
